Fancy Framed Chalkboard Ornaments & Giveaway

I love making ornaments for my tree every year.  It gives me the opportunity to create one of a kind ornaments that go with my ever changing themes.  This year I went with a chalkboard theme in my Christmas decor.  That means I was going to need chalkboards on my tree, not just any chalkboards though…super cute Fancy Framed Chalkboard Ornaments.  These were such a fun, and pretty easy to make.  Be sure to check out all the other DecoArt bloggers and their fun ornament ideas below.

Supplies:

– Mini Fancy Frames (I found mine at Michaels in the dollar bins)
– DecoArt Americana Chalkboard Paint
– Foam Brush
– Jute Twine or Bakers Twine
– Glue Gun
– Chalk or Chalkboard Marker

 
 
There is no need to remove anything from the frame, your going to paint directly on to the plastic of the frame.  You will need to apply 2 coats of Americana Chalkboard paint with your foam brush. Let it dry between coats.
 
 
Once it’s dry you will need to glue some kind of hanger to the bag.  I chose to use jute twine, but you could use any kind of string.  Just hot glue it to the back of the frame.  
 
Season your chalkboard surface with a piece of white chalk, wipe off any excess chalk with a paper towel or soft cloth.
 
Use your chalk or chalkboard marker to write your message.
 
 
I chose to write “Merry Christmas” in a few different languages.  These are the perfect addition to my tree this year.  I can’t wait to show the whole tree to you this week.
